Pros

The first thing that comes to mind when thinking of working at The Perfect Workout is the company culture. These days when someone mentions that their company is "like a family" it comes off as a "red flag." The Perfect Workout is the exception, we are a family. My wife and I met at The Perfect Workout, have life long friends whom we've met at The Perfect Workout (some have moved on to other career opportunities and we remain great friends to this day), and we invited several of our members, team members, and members of the executive team to our wedding because of the deep connections we have made over the years. We are encouraged to have a work life balance. Once your shift is over and you've clocked out, you are done for the day. You are not only encouraged to stop looking at your email, schedule, and related work items, you're practically "required" to live your life outside of The Perfect Workout. Team members go out of their way to help cover shifts to allow others to go on vacation. You are not demonized for taking time off, you're encouraged to take time off. A couple of years ago, I was feeling overly stressed and my regional manager immediately began helping me find coverage so I could take some time off to recharge and take care of things in my life. You have the autonomy feeling of a business owner while having the support of a couple hundred people to help with anything you may need to improve yourself, your schedule, help your members, etc... The Perfect Workout has an amazing marketing team that provides you with leads to help fill your schedule. There is no cold calling required, but you do have the ability to seek your own members and receive amazing compensation as a benefit for your efforts. Similar to any other personal training position at any gym, this is a sales position in addition to a personal training position. However, there is no limit to your compensation. You are giving a base that includes a salary plus commission which provides a living wage and a great ability to make significantly more, and most people do on average. You are given all the tools and support to help you achieve your professional and financial goals.

Cons

I would like to see continuing improvements to our overall benefits, specifically 401(k) matching. Any cons I have experienced during my career at The Perfect Workout have been solved through discussions with regional managers and members of the executive team. That said, there may be decisions made that someone doesn't agree with, but all decisions made are in the attempts to improve the lives of everyone at The Perfect Workout and continue to expand the business. Working at The Perfect Workout requires having an open mind and the ability to express one's self in a productive manner rather than from a place of anger or selfishness. I don't consider these cons, but this mindset may not be for everyone. Continued personal growth is a requirement.

Pros

-Supportive management -Fun work environment -The best clients you'll ever meet -Executive leadership always asking for candor and striving to meet the needs of employees and clients -Make an actual positive impact in the lives of many people -Encourages you to be your best and always learn and grow -No cap to how much money you can make month to month

Cons

-If you're just looking for a clock in, clock out, do the bare minimum job to get a paycheck, you will be compensated accordingly and likely not be happy--I don't think this is a con, but some might -Shifts are slow to build in the beginning and the sales aspect of the position affects how you are paid per quarter, so you have to keep momentum up all the time and keep your head in the game, but this IS for the benefit of all and you are rewarded for the great work you do and the lives you change
